Yard dirt delivery services involve the transportation of soil directly to residential properties. This service is useful for homeowners who need to add topsoil for lawn improvement, fill in low spots, or prepare land for planting and landscaping projects. By sourcing soil from trusted local contractors, property owners can ensure they receive quality material suited to their specific needs. These services typically include delivery of various types of soil, such as nutrient-rich topsoil or fill dirt, to help create a healthy foundation for lawns, gardens, or new landscaping features.

Many property owners turn to yard dirt delivery when they face issues such as uneven terrain, erosion, or poor soil quality. For example, if a yard has become patchy or compacted over time, adding fresh soil can promote better grass growth and improve drainage. Similarly, homeowners planning to install new flower beds, lawns, or retaining walls often need a reliable source of soil to complete their projects efficiently. This service helps address these common problems by providing a convenient way to access the necessary materials without the hassle of hauling heavy loads themselves.

The overview below groups typical Yard Dirt Deliver projects into broad ranges so you can see how smaller, mid-sized, and larger jobs often compare in Roane County, TN.

In many markets, a large share of routine jobs stays in the lower and middle ranges, while only a smaller percentage of projects moves into the highest bands when the work is more complex or site conditions are harder than average.

Smaller Yard Dirt Deliveries - Typical costs range from $50 to $200 for small loads suitable for minor landscaping or garden projects. Many routine deliveries fall within this range, though prices can vary based on distance and volume.

Medium-Size Dirt Projects - For larger landscaping projects or filling in areas, local contractors often charge between $250 and $600. These projects are common and usually involve moderate amounts of dirt or soil delivery.

Large-Scale Yard Dirt Supply - Larger projects like extensive yard renovations or construction fill-ins can cost from $1,000 to $3,000 or more. Fewer jobs fall into this high tier, but costs increase with volume and specific delivery requirements.

Full Yard Replacement or Major Excavation - Complete yard overhauls or significant excavation work can reach $5,000+ depending on scope and site conditions. These are less frequent but represent the upper end of typical project costs handled by local service providers.

Actual totals will depend on details like access to the work area, the scope of the project, and the materials selected, so use these as general starting points rather than exact figures.
